    摘要:

    长江南京以下12.5 m深水航道试运行以来,福姜沙北航道(福北航道)维护疏浚量大,航道维护疏浚与通航的矛盾较为突出,而福姜沙中航道(福中水道)呈冲刷发展态势,具备进一步拓宽的基础。针对福中航道拓宽至420 m方案是否满足代表船型安全交汇的问题,开展船舶操纵模拟试验,分析不同工况下船舶交汇的安全距离及航迹带宽度。结果表明:洪季和枯季大潮涨急流条件下,福中航道420 m航宽方案可以满足15万吨级及以下船型双向通航。

    Abstract:

    Since the trial operation of the 12.5 m deep water channel below Nanjing of the Yangtze River,the maintenance and dredging volume of the Fubei channel is large,and the contradiction between the channel maintenance and dredging and navigation is prominent. Meanwhile,the Fuzhong channel is in the trend of scouring development,which has the basis for further widening. Aiming at the problem that whether the plan of broadening the Fuzhong channel to 420 m satisfies the safe intersection of representative ship types,we carry out the ship maneuvering simulation test to analyze the safe distance and track width of the ship intersection under different working conditions. The research results show that the 420 m navigation width scheme of Fuzhong channel can satisfy the two-way navigation of 150,000 DWT and below under the condition of spring tides in the flood season and dry season.
